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Highbridge & Burnham to Drem start from as little as £63.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Highbridge & Burnham to Drem start from £145.30 one way, or £280.30 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Highbridge & Burnham to Drem are available for £279.00 one way, or £533.40 return

Station Facilities and Accessibility

While Highbridge & Burnham station may not have all the bells and whistles of a major city hub, it certainly caters to the essentials. Ticket purchasing is streamlined with convenient ticket machines, though there's no ticket office or facility to collect tickets bought online.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access available throughout parts of the station and accessible ticket machines. Additionally, there's a welcoming seating area, and helpful staff are on hand at the help points to assist you with information or travel queries.

If you're worried about safety, CCTV coverage is in place. However, plan ahead as the station lacks amenities such as waiting rooms, first-class lounges, or refreshment facilities. Due to these limitations, it's wise to prepare your refreshments and buy your tickets in advance to avoid any unforeseen inconveniences.

Transport Links and Local Accessibility

Navigating onward from Highbridge & Burnham station is straightforward. For those unforeseen rail disruptions, a Rail Replacement Service operates right from the station's front. Bus services are conveniently available, with printable route information accessible here. Should you need a more immediate travel solution, taxis are readily available outside the station.

For air travelers, connections to major airports are facilitated. A quick change at Reading puts you on route to Heathrow or Gatwick, while a switch at Bristol Temple Meads allows access to Bristol Airport. Consider Hayes for Heathrow Connect services when flying internationally.

Drem Station Facilities & Services

Though Drem lacks a traditional ticket office, it compensates well with accessible ticket machines, ready to assist you any time. There's no cause for concern if you're using smartcards; you can easily validate them here too. Please note that while staff help isn't available, helpful departure screens and announcements ensure you're always informed.

The station prioritizes accessibility with step-free access available to parts of this Category B2 listed station, meaning transportation from level platforms to the connecting footbridge via stairs is provided. However, ensure caution when boarding trains, as the stepping distance might be more than you're used to at other stations. Accessibility boasts extend to the presence of three Blue Badge parking bays, yet, it’s worth mentioning no wheelchairs are available, nor is there a ramp for train access.

CCTV surveillance provides a layer of security both at the station and within 68 parking spaces available for your convenience and assurance. For those who prefer pedal power, bicycle storage is available, providing shelter for up to 20 cycles, although do note, CCTV coverage does not extend here.

Transport Links and Onward Travel

Seamlessly connect further with other modes of transportation from Drem. Rail replacement buses are accessible directly from the main road entrance to the car park, providing a reliable alternative during rail service interruptions. For detailed bus service information, a visit to Traveline Scotland will prove beneficial.

For taxi services, the TrainTaxi website offers up-to-date details on available hires, ensuring you can roll on to your next destination with minimal fuss. A convenience worth noting, especially for those last-minute travel plans.
